In the given figure, point D divides the side BC of $\displaystyle \triangle \mathrm{ABC}$ in the ratio $\displaystyle 1$ : $\displaystyle 2$ . Find length AD.

Marking-scheme solution
Coordinates of point \(\displaystyle \mathrm{D}=\left(\frac{4-4}{3}, \frac{2+2}{3}\right)\) i.e. \(\displaystyle \left(0, \frac{4}{3}\right)\)
\(\displaystyle \mathrm{AD}=\sqrt{(1-0)^{2}+\left(5-\frac{4}{3}\right)^{2}}=\frac{\sqrt{130}}{3}\) units
